Pokemon FireRed version is an excellent re-make of what already was a great game. It was an outstanding RPG then, it's an outstanding RPG now. It truly has survived the test of time, as it is still fun to travel, capture new monsters, train them, and battle them.

It's basically simple, you start off in a small town as no body kid. You recieve one pokemon, and a rival. You leave your town to go become the greatest pokemon trainer of all time. It's not as easy as it sounds.

Your first task is quite simple... Fill your poke dex. There are nearly 400 of these monsters to catch, and to get more than half you need to trade with other people. Completing your first task is more difficult than it appears.

Your second task, become the Pokemon league champion. You do this by catching new monsters, training, and evolving them to become powerful beasts to battle against other trainers in the game. You need to beat 8 gym leaders, 4 members of the elite 4, and then your rival, who is really tough during your final bout if you aren't prepared.

Your 3rd task, well it goes without say when playing an RPG. You have to save the world from evil. Basically defeat team Rocket. This task seems rather monotonous, since most of team rocket has weak grass type pokemon, or the ocasional annoying rat. The last two tasks on your list are easy, filling up the Pokedex on the other hand can be difficult. At most you'll only be able to catch roughly 1/3 of the species you can catch without trading. So, you're basically compelled to trade with other people. Overall it can be a lot of fun, however it can be difficult to someone with the species you don't have.

The game also supports multiplayer, which is what it is. You battle your best, against someone elses best. Over all its fun to see who has better teams.

What makes the game such a great RPG is the fact that you have a lot of species to raise. You can collect em' all, or just your favorites. You're not forced to finish the pokedex. Besides, you won't find any other RPG brand that will let you level up nearly 400 different characters.
